Where Trichloroethylene Performs Best
Trichloroethylene is valued for its strong degreasing power, making it a go-to solvent across several heavy-duty industries. It is most commonly used in metalworking operations, where it effectively removes oil, grease, and residues from machinery and metal parts.
Its fast evaporation and high solvency make it ideal for cleaning precision electronic components and optical instruments that require zero contamination. Trichloroethylene is also used as a refrigerant component and a chemical intermediate in synthesis processes for pharmaceuticals and specialty materials.
Despite its versatility, Trichloroethylene should be used with care. Its volatile nature and toxicity require well-ventilated environments and strict safety protocols.

Safe Storage, Transport, and Compliance Are Non-Negotiable
Given Trichloroethylene’s volatile and toxic nature, proper storage and transportation are essential. It must be kept in a cool, ventilated warehouse, far from heat sources and incompatible chemicals like acids or oxidants. The area should include suitable spill-control materials and fire-fighting gear. If your supplier can’t guarantee these handling standards, the risk isn’t worth taking.
Moreover, industrial buyers must consider regulatory compliance. Trichloroethylene is classified as a hazardous chemical and is subject to strict regional and international controls. Products should follow standards like HG/T 2542-2014 and include a complete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S).
